This update to MozillaFirefox fixes several security issues and bugs.

Mozilla Firefox was updated to 44.0. Mozilla NSS was updated to 3.21
Mozilla NSPR was updated to 4.11.

The following vulnerabilities were fixed:

  • CVE-2016-1930/CVE-2016-1931: Miscellaneous memory safety hazards
    (boo#963633)
  • CVE-2016-1933: Out of Memory crash when parsing GIF format images
    (boo#963634)
  • CVE-2016-1935: Buffer overflow in WebGL after out of memory allocation
    (boo#963635)
  • CVE-2015-7208/CVE-2016-1939: Firefox allows for control characters to be
    set in cookie names (boo#963637)
  • CVE-2016-1937: Missing delay following user click events in protocol
    handler dialog (boo#963641)
  • CVE-2016-1938: Errors in mp_div and mp_exptmod cryptographic functions
    in NSS (boo#963731)
  • CVE-2016-1942/CVE-2016-1943: Addressbar spoofing attacks (boo#963643)
  • CVE-2016-1944/CVE-2016-1945/CVE-2016-1946: Unsafe memory manipulation
    found through code inspection (boo#963644)
  • CVE-2016-1947: Application Reputation service disabled in Firefox 43
    (boo#963645)

The following change from Mozilla Firefox 43.0.4 is included:

  • Re-enable SHA-1 certificates to prevent outdated man-in-the-middle
    security devices from interfering with properly secured SSL/TLS
    connections
